Understanding Accountancy Insurance

Accountancy insurance plays a pivotal role in safeguarding the financial stability and professional integrity of accounting professionals and firms. This specialized insurance product is meticulously crafted to address the unique risks and challenges inherent in the realm of accounting services.

First and foremost, accountancy insurance serves as a financial safety net. It provides coverage against a spectrum of liabilities such as errors, omissions, negligence, and other professional missteps that may occur during the provision of accounting services. By offering protection against potential legal claims, this insurance ensures that accounting professionals can navigate through unforeseen circumstances without jeopardizing their financial well-being. Legal fees, settlement costs, and compensations arising from such claims are typically covered under the policy, thereby mitigating the financial impact of litigation.

The Intersection of Accountancy Insurance and Accounting Services

The integration of accountancy insurance into the framework of accounting services is integral to the operational integrity and risk management strategies of accounting firms. Across a spectrum of services such as tax preparation, audit services, financial consulting, or bookkeeping, accountants navigate intricate financial landscapes, often encountering situations where errors or misinterpretations may occur, leading to potential liabilities.

Tax preparation, for instance, involves intricate regulations and constant changes in tax laws. Even with the utmost diligence, there is always a risk of overlooking a deduction or misinterpreting a regulation, which could potentially lead to financial consequences for clients. Similarly, audit services require meticulous scrutiny of financial records, and any oversight could result in legal or financial repercussions. Financial consulting involves providing advice and guidance on complex financial matters, where the stakes are high, and the potential for misunderstandings or miscommunications exists. Even in routine tasks like bookkeeping, inaccuracies can occur, which might have significant implications for a client’s financial health.

Accountancy insurance serves as a vital support mechanism in managing these inherent risks. It provides a safety net for accounting professionals, offering financial protection against claims of errors, omissions, negligence, or other professional liabilities that may arise during the delivery of these services. This coverage extends to legal fees, settlement costs, and compensations, ensuring that professionals can conduct their duties without the fear of being financially compromised by potential claims.

Accountancy Insurance for CPAs

For CPAs, the stakes are particularly high given their central role in financial reporting, auditing, and tax-related services. They face specific risks such as the threat of litigation for alleged malpractice, the complexity of tax laws leading to potential errors, and the overarching responsibilities in audit engagements. Accountancy insurance provides a layer of security, defending CPAs from claims that could otherwise lead to significant financial losses, tarnish their professional reputation, and erode client trust. It underscores their commitment to maintaining the highest standards of professionalism and due diligence.

The Importance of Accountancy Insurance in the Office Environment

The modern accounting office is a hub of activity where both physical and digital assets are integral to the firm’s operation. Accountancy insurance plays a critical role in not only protecting these tangible assets but also in securing the firm against data breaches, cyber threats, and the loss of sensitive client information. Furthermore, it ensures business continuity, enabling the office to remain operational even in the wake of significant legal claims or financial demands, thus maintaining client confidence and protecting the firm’s market reputation.

Choosing the Right Accountancy Insurance Policy

Selecting the appropriate accountancy insurance policy is paramount. Accounting professionals should consider various factors, including the extent of coverage, premium costs, the insurer’s claim response history, and the specific needs of their practice. The right policy not only aligns with the firm’s risk profile but also integrates seamlessly with its overall business strategy and risk management framework. Engaging with knowledgeable insurance professionals who understand the intricacies of the accounting profession can lead to more informed decisions, ensuring that the coverage is comprehensive and tailored to the firm’s unique needs.
